A shophouse on the main street of Nguyen Hue is being offered at US$350 per square meter per month, the highest commercial rent ever reported in HCMC.
Rents in the central business district (CBD) of the city averaged $270 in the second quarter, according to property consultancies CBRE Vietnam and Cushman & Wakefield.

At malls in central areas they were $206, up 50 percent year-on-year and 7.5 times that in non-CBD areas. Nguyen Hong Hai, chairman of office rental agency VNO Group, expected rents in CBD areas to keep rising due to limited supply. But occupancy rates were lower than expectations due to lower footfalls in malls.
